Join us for a screening of All About Our Famila, a documentary that offers an intimate look into the lives, vulnerabilities, and extraordinary resilience of Famila and other transgender people in Bengaluru. Directed by Chalam Bennurakar, the film foregrounds stories of survival, dignity, community, and resistance, shedding light on experiences that have often remained at the margins of public discourse.
More than a decade after its release, the film remains strikingly relevant to contemporary conversations around gender, visibility, rights, and belonging. Following the screening, QAMRA will present a special showcase featuring archival photographs of Familia, followed by a dialogue moderated by Dadpeer Jyman reflecting on the film and the evolving realities of transgender lives in India.
Through film and dialogue, this programme creates space for collective reflection, learning, and meaningful conversation around gender diversity, representation, and social justice.
All About Our Famila (2012) is directed by Chalam Bennurakar and produced by Rajiv Mehrotra. The film was commissioned and supported by Public Service Broadcasting Trust (PSBT India).
